This is where pure sine wave inverters come into play. These innovative devices allow you to convert the DC power from your vehicle's battery into AC power, providing you with a seamless source of electricity for all your devices.
The advantages of pure sine wave inverters are numerous and make them an essential tool for anyone constantly on the move. Unlike modified sine wave inverters, which produce an inconsistent power output, pure sine wave inverters generate a clean and stable power supply that is comparable to the electricity you receive from the grid. This means that you can safely power sensitive electronics, such as laptops, smartphones, and medical equipment, without worrying about damage or malfunctions.
When choosing a pure sine wave inverter, there are several factors to consider to ensure you select the right one for your needs. The first is power capacity, as you'll want an inverter that can handle the wattage requirements of your devices. Additionally, considering the number of AC outlets and USB ports available on the inverter is important to determine how many devices you can power simultaneously.
Furthermore, it's crucial to assess the inverter's efficiency and reliability. Look for models that have built-in safety features like overload protection and over-temperature shutdown to safeguard your devices and the inverter itself. Noise level and size are also considerations, especially if you plan on using the inverter in a confined space.

Pure Sine Wave Inverters are becoming increasingly popular in the world of electronics due to their numerous advantages. These inverters provide a clean and stable power supply, making them ideal for sensitive devices such as laptops, medical equipment, and audio systems.
One of the main advantages of Pure Sine Wave Inverters is their ability to produce electricity that is similar to the power supplied by the grid. Unlike modified sine wave inverters, which produce a choppy and distorted waveform, pure sine wave inverters generate a smooth and consistent waveform that closely resembles the electricity provided by utility companies. This ensures that your devices receive a reliable and steady power supply, preventing any potential damage or malfunction.
Another benefit of Pure Sine Wave Inverters is their compatibility with a wide range of electronic devices. Due to their clean power output, these inverters can safely power sensitive equipment without causing any interference or noise. This makes them suitable for use in various applications, including recreational vehicles, boats, and off-grid solar systems.
Pure Sine Wave Inverters are also known for their energy efficiency. These inverters convert the direct current (DC) from batteries into alternating current (AC) with minimal energy loss. This means that you can power your devices for a longer period of time without draining your battery bank quickly. Additionally, the efficient conversion process reduces heat dissipation, resulting in lower operating temperatures and increased lifespan of the inverter.
When it comes to safety, Pure Sine Wave Inverters have an edge over their modified sine wave counterparts. The clean power output of these inverters minimizes the risk of electrical interference or damage to connected devices. Moreover, they incorporate safety features such as overload protection, short circuit protection, and over-temperature protection, ensuring the longevity of both the inverter and the devices it powers.
When it comes to choosing a pure sine wave inverter, there are several factors that need to be considered. A pure sine wave inverter is a vital component for anyone who relies on off-grid power sources or for those who experience frequent power outages. It converts direct current (DC) power from sources such as solar panels or batteries into alternating current (AC) power that can be used to power various electronic devices.
One of the key factors to consider when choosing a pure sine wave inverter is the power rating. It is important to determine the total power consumption of the devices that will be connected to the inverter. This will help in selecting an inverter with the appropriate power rating to handle the load. It is recommended to choose an inverter with a power rating slightly higher than the total load to allow for any power surges or fluctuations.
Another factor to consider is the waveform output. A pure sine wave inverter produces a smooth and consistent waveform similar to the power received from the utility grid. This ensures that sensitive electronics such as laptops, televisions, and medical equipment operate without any issues. It is important to choose an inverter that provides a pure sine wave output to avoid potential damage to the connected devices.
The efficiency of the inverter is also an important consideration. A higher efficiency means that the inverter will convert more of the available DC power into usable AC power, resulting in less energy wastage. Look for inverters with high efficiency ratings to maximize the utilization of the available power.
Additionally, the input voltage range of the inverter should be taken into account. Different power sources may have varying voltage outputs, and the inverter should be able to handle these fluctuations. It is advisable to choose an inverter with a wide input voltage range to accommodate different power sources and ensure compatibility.
Furthermore, the reliability and durability of the inverter should not be overlooked. Look for inverters that are built with high-quality components and have a proven track record of reliability. This will ensure that the inverter can withstand harsh environmental conditions and provide consistent performance over an extended period of time.
